The U.S. does not maintain a single tourist office for the whole country; each state operates its own individual office. The mission of most state tourism offices is to promote vacationing in the state by residents and visitors and to contribute to the state's economy by supporting the tourism industry. For example, many state tourism offices can provide information on amusement parks and other popular summer vacation destinations. A few tourism offices also manage state parks.

Additional information that may be provided by state tourism agencies includes:
  • Maps of the state's regions
  • Information about state parks, trails and scenic drives
  • Guides to special-purpose travel, such as fishing, skiing, birding or fall foliage
  • Links to and/or listings of accommodations, campgrounds, restaurants and shopping
  • Calendars of local festivals and other events
  • Forms to request printed guides and literature
  • Current weather, driving and ski conditions
  • Tourism reports, statistics and plans
